Intro
WebIDE feature replaces App Manager and enables user to run and debug Firefox OS apps using Firefox OS Simulator or a real Firefox OS device.

Testing Approach
For WebIDE we are testing each option provided using all available simulators and a Firefox OS device.
WebIDE window can be opened either by going through Web Developer menu and selecting WebIDE option, either by using Shift+F8 shortcut:
Requirements
The WebIDE is available from Firefox 34 onwards.
It can also be enabled in Firefox 33, by changing the preference devtools.webide.enabled to true in about:config.
For Firefox OS devices, a device running Firefox OS 1.2 or later and a USB cable are needed.
